Description
The Escapade Restaurant and Events Supervisor will play a pivotal role in driving daily operations within our restaurant. They will report to the restaurant manager and will provide a memorable dining experience for all guests. The F&B Supervisor will work to ensure all of the F&B standards are elevated for a seamless guest experience. It will ensure supporting a smooth operation of the restaurant, bar.
This role will seamlessly oversee the front-of-house-staff, manage service standards, maintain a welcoming and efficient dining environment.

Key Responsibilities
To create and implement a best-in-class and award-winning guest experience through:
- Guest Assistance: Greet and assist guests, creating a warm, welcoming and unique atmosphere. Handle guest inquiries, concerns and complaints with utmost professionalism and provide prompt resolutions where appropriate.
- Breakfast Supervision: Oversee the breakfast shifts and ensure guests a seamless breakfast service. Assist and manage staff during the breakfast service to ensure the highest standard of guest experience.
- Stock and Inventory Management: Oversee the preparation and quality of food and beverages served to ensure exceptional standards. Ensure adherence to food safety and hygiene standards. Meticulously monitor service efficient and support where necessary to create memorable quality service. Assist with managing inventory levels of F&B supplies and place orders where necessary. Control waste to ensure sustainable cost-effective and smooth-running operations.
- Communication and Collaboration: Work closely with the Restaurant and Bar Manager to create a seamless working environment. Communicate and concerns and issues with the Restaurant and Bar Manager to ensure smooth operations. Drive a positive, and engaging culture across the teams.
- Hygiene and Safety: Ensure staff compliance with all health and safety regulations. Monitor alcohol service, verifying the legal drinking age and responsible service. Uphold company policies and procedures and make staff aware of any updates.
- Sustainability: To promote, implant and act with the sustainability initiatives as directed by Escapade Silverstone

Skills, Knowledge and Expertise
- Experience in a 4-star or 5-star hotel or any other lifestyle/ distinctive brand is desirable
- Experience working in conferencing and Events
- A strong, yet positive guest service style
- Passion for F&B Services
- Organized and ability to work within the team or on their own
- Strong interpersonal skills
- A good command of the English language. Additional languages are advantageous
- Maintains impeccable personal grooming and hygiene standards while radiating an aura of elegance and refinement
- Competent in using IT systems and software including Microsoft Office
- Full clean UK driving licence is desirable.
